"When Joseph Met Lori, and Made Out with Her in the Janitor's Closet" is the 22nd episode of the 13th season of King of the Hill, and the 257th episode overall.

Summary[]

Dale commits himself to the mental hospital for refusing to talk to Joseph about sex and girls after Joseph begins dating a girl who immediately wants her relationship with him to be physical. Meanwhile, Nancy competes with the other reporters at the news station over who can find the best human interest story.

Plot[]

After getting into an argument with Joseph about the girl he has been dating, Dale is unable to remember things. He thinks he has dementia, so he signs himself into a mental health center. Hank and his other friends try to get him to leave, but the owner, Mike Patel, tries to force Dale to stay. He ends up getting out by acting crazier but ends up getting committed to the state mental hospital.

Nancy is jealous of Miguel Hernandez's success with the To Catch a Bully series, so she does a newscast featuring her husband about Dementia Awareness.

Trivia[]

  • The "To Catch a Bully" segments by Miguel Hernandez on Channel 84 are a parody of the real-life television show "To Catch a Predator".
  • The song that plays during Dale's acting insane montage is "Insane in the Brain" by Cypress Hill.
  • When Dale is transferred to the mental institution, this is a parody of Hannibal Lector from the movie Silence of the Lambs.
  • Hank reveals that the guys were always facing magnetic north in the alley to appease Dale.
  • This episode, and three others were broadcasted out of the season line up schedule. The series finale was broadcasted in September 2009, while this episode and others came out in May 2010.
